Catalog description

Presentation of species-specific behaviors and natural responses to fear, illness, injury, pain, and the displacement from a secure routine is expected from animals presented for professional veterinary care. Course emphasis is on acquiring and practicing observation, husbandry, and management skills to restrain patients safely and humanely during medical examinations and clinical procedures. All procedures in this course will be pre-evaluated and ordered by Colorado licensed veterinarians in response to clinical perception of medical need.
